Chinaman

In 1989, a Chinese takeaway becomes a battleground for pride and identity as a father and his mixed-race son clash under the weight of grief, generational divide, and the quiet violence of everyday racism.

Overview

In 1989, a tense evening unfolds at a Chinese takeaway run by Wong, a first-generation immigrant, and his two sons: Kenny, rebellious and resentful, and Andy, still impressionable. As the night spirals from petty frustrations to deeper wounds; fueled by family conflict, cultural estrangement, and casual racism; Kenny clashes bitterly with his father before facing a humiliating encounter with a group of drunken bigots. When Wong overhears their hateful accusations, he snaps, erupting in a violent confrontation that leaves him bloodied but unbowed. In the stunned silence that follows, father and son must quietly navigate the cost of pride, silence, and survival.
